Improvement Specialist Opportunity At UPMC Altoona

UPMC Altoona is seeking a dynamic and experienced healthcare professional to join our Quality Improvement department as an Improvement Specialist!

This full-time role is ideal for individuals with a strong clinical background who are eager to lead meaningful change in patient care. The Improvement Specialist will work both in office settings and alongside clinical teams, driving performance improvement initiatives that align with hospital goals and service line priorities. If you have at least five years of related experience, including direct clinical exposure and a demonstrated commitment to quality improvement, this is your opportunity to make a measurable impact in a role that builds on and evolves our Quality Nurse Coordinator framework.

This position will primarily work Monday through Friday day shifts - may occasionally work other shifts as needed.

Responsibilities

Project Leadership & Coordination

  • Lead or co-facilitate teams aligned with annual assessments and organizational goals
  • Assume leadership roles in core clinical design team meetings and key committees
  • Support redesign efforts through delegated leadership duties
  • Create a supportive environment for redesign work within departments

Assessment & Goal Setting

  • Coordinate assessments of new clinical design projects for implementation
  • Conduct annual operational assessments using organizational data and surveys
  • Contribute to setting quality, cost, and service goals based on assessment findings

Communication & Stakeholder Engagement

  • Communicate clinical design activities and improvements to staff, managers, and administrators
  • Consult with administrative and medical staff leaders, department heads, and committees
  • Build positive relationships with staff and leaders across departments
  • Partner with project area directors to facilitate work and negotiate support

Data & Process Improvement

  • Apply tracking methods to monitor progress and identify redesign needs
  • Collect and present accurate, timely data to demonstrate improvement results
  • Utilize cost-effective approaches when planning team activities
  • Integrate cost-saving opportunities into clinical practice changes

Coaching & Mentorship

  • Assess team development stages and apply strategies to achieve goals
  • Coach and advise team members in collaboration with their supervisors
  • Provide mentorship at the department, unit, and team levels

Professional Development & Advocacy

  • Maintain accountability for self-development in facilitation, change management, and quality improvement
  • Participate in professional organizations to enhance growth and build industry relationships
  • Share accomplishments through presentations or publications at local, regional, and national forums

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in Nursing, Business Administration or related field required at time of hire/transfer
  • Master's degree in Business Administration preferred.
  • 5 years of related experience required
  • Knowledge of information systems and process improvement techniques.
  • Must be able to demonstrate skills to understand and interpret data. Ability to establish and maintain positive, caring relationships with executives, managers, physicians, non-physician providers, ancillary and support staff, other departments, and patients/families. Ability to work productively and effectively within a complex environment, handle multiple/changing priorities and specialized equipment.
  • Exemplary critical thinking, analytical and problem solving abilities required as related to various aspects of patient care. Critical thinking skills necessary to exercise and to lead others. Mobility and visual manual dexterity. Physical stamina for frequent walking, standing, lifting.
  • Licensure, Certifications, and Clearances:
  • Act 34
  • UPMC approved national certification preferred.
